Requirements for DACA Beauty Business Funding

FactorStandard
ImmigrationDACA with EAD + SSN — no green card required
Cosmetology LicenseState cosmetology, barbering, or esthetics license required for service revenue
Monthly Revenue$10,000+ monthly salon/beauty revenue
Business Age12 months of operation
Funding Range$15K to $500K for salon-level; up to $5M for multi-location chains

Frequently Asked Questions

Can a DACA cosmetologist get a business loan for a salon?

Yes. DACA status with a valid state cosmetology license and SSN qualifies for Bankable funding. Your salon's monthly revenue is the primary qualification factor.

Does Bankable fund salon buildouts for DACA owners?

Yes. Leasehold improvements, plumbing, electrical, stations, and equipment for a new salon are primary use cases. We can structure a buildout tranche that releases capital in phases as construction progresses.

Can I get funded to open a barber shop as a DACA recipient?

Yes. Barbershop ownership is available to DACA holders with valid barber licenses. Bankable funds barbershop buildouts, equipment, and working capital with no citizenship requirement.

What if I currently rent a booth and want to open my own salon?

Transitioning from booth renter to salon owner is a classic use case. We structure a tranche for the buildout and working capital needed to make the leap to independent ownership.

Can DACA beauty business owners get inventory financing?

Yes. Hair color inventory, skincare products, and retail merchandise are fundable. Revolving inventory lines are available for salons with predictable monthly product costs.

Does Bankable fund nail salon businesses?

Yes. Nail salon businesses — studios, full-service nail salons, and specialty nail art shops — qualify with $10,000+ monthly revenue. Equipment and buildout costs are both fundable.

Can I get funded to add a second salon location?

Yes. Multi-location expansion is a strong Bankable use case. Once your first salon demonstrates consistent revenue, we structure a tranche for the second location's buildout and launch.

What documents does a DACA salon owner need to apply?

EAD card, SSN, cosmetology license, 3 months of bank statements, business license, and a voided business check. No green card or citizenship documentation required.

Can beauty entrepreneurs use Bankable for marketing?

Yes. Website development, social media advertising, and local marketing campaigns are covered use cases. For new salon openings, marketing capital is often critical to reaching breakeven quickly.

Does Bankable fund medical spas or esthetic businesses?

Yes. Medical spas and esthetics businesses qualify if they are operating legally with licensed practitioners. Laser equipment, skincare inventory, and working capital are all fundable.
